Job Vacancy For Reintegration Assistant At IOM International Organization for Migration (SHS Graduate Can Apply) – Accra, Nkoranza/Brong Ahafo
Classification: G3
General Functions:
Under the direct supervision of the IOM Accra Reintegration and Support Officer in Accra, the successful candidate will be accountable and responsible for supporting the implementation of the project "Regional Assisted Voluntary Return and Reintegration Programme for Stranded Migrants in Egypt and Libya" (RAVEL)".
In particular he/she will:
• Assist in the implementation of all facets of the return and reintegration programme in the Brong Ahafo and other regions, in close co-ordination with relevant partners and units at IOM Accra;
• Maintain files and data for returned migrants, both electronic and hard copies;
• Provide regular Statistical Reports and information on Reintegration Activities to the office in Accra;
• Contribute to compiling regular reports arising from operational activities, as well as other information materials;
• In co-ordination with returning migrants, assist in developing business proposals, provide business advice, and assess the feasibility of establishing small businesses in Ghana;
• Identify equipment and tools required for running a particular business and assist returned migrants to purchase the equipment;
• Assist in finding business opportunities and support mechanisms available for small business establishment in Ghana in co-ordination with the IOM office in Accra;
• Assist returnees to obtain business licences to operate in Ghana;
• Conduct periodic monitoring and evaluation visits and track the progress of returnees who establish small businesses;
• Assist in gathering information on country condition and services available for potential returnees in the various districts targeted for return;
• Any other duties as may be assigned
